What Is Olive Stone?
The olive stone is the dense central core located within the fruit. After olives are processed for food or oil production, the stones can be cleaned, crushed, and repurposed into useful industrial materials.
Because olive stones are naturally hard and durable, they perform well in demanding environments. They are also biodegradable and renewable, which makes them attractive for environmentally conscious businesses.

3. Cosmetic and Personal Care Products
Finely ground olive stone powder is commonly used within the cosmetic industry. Its natural texture makes it suitable for facial scrubs, body exfoliators, soaps, and cleansing products.
Modern skincare brands are moving away from plastic-based exfoliating ingredients. This has helped increase demand for natural materials such as olive stone powder.
